{"data":{"id":"us-ut/utah-code-76-18-215","jurisdiction":"us-ut","citation":"Utah Code § 76-18-215","heading":"Unlawful misrepresentation as an authorized person to obtain a controlled substance.","body":"(1) Terms defined in Sections 58-37-101, 76-1-101.5, 76-18-101, and 76-18-201 apply to this section.\n(2) An actor commits unlawful misrepresentation as an authorized person to obtain a controlled substance if the actor knowingly and intentionally, for the purpose of obtaining a controlled substance, assumes the title of, or represents to be, a manufacturer, wholesaler, apothecary, physician, dentist, veterinarian, or other authorized person.\n(3) A violation of Subsection (2) is:\n(a) a class A misdemeanor on a first or second conviction; or\n(b) a third degree felony on a third or subsequent conviction.\n(4)\n(a) An actor may be charged and sentenced for a violation of this section, notwithstanding a charge and sentence for a violation of any other section of this part or Title 58, Chapter 37, Controlled Substances.\n(b) A penalty imposed for a violation of this section is in addition to, and not in lieu of, a civil or administrative penalty or sanction authorized by law.\n(c) Defenses and exemptions in Section 76-18-203 apply to this section.\n(d) A previous conviction used for a penalty enhancement under this section includes a conviction for an offense described in a statute previously in effect in this state that is the same or substantially similar to a violation of this section.\n(5) If a minor who is under 18 years old is found by a court to have violated this section, the court may order the minor to complete:\n(a) a screening as defined in Section 41-6a-501;\n(b) an assessment as defined in Section 41-6a-501 if the screening described in Subsection (5)(a) indicates that an assessment is appropriate; and\n(c) an educational series as defined in Section 41-6a-501 or substance use disorder treatment as indicated by an assessment described in Subsection (5)(b).","path":["Title 76 Criminal Offenses","Chapter 76-18 Drug Offenses","Part 76-18-2 Offenses Concerning Controlled Substances"],"source_url":"https://le.utah.gov/xcode/Title76/Chapter18/76-18-S215.html","current_through":"2026 General Session","vintage":"","retrieved_at":"2026-09-03T11:34:34Z","sha256":"ff0bfeb1a29ee913fa33b2fc319aeeea8dcb36e54be2f3ecef76aea058faba21","source_id":"us-ut","stale":false,"prev":"us-ut/utah-code-76-18-214","next":"us-ut/utah-code-76-18-216"},"notice":"GroundRules: Original legal text.
